Braga was founded around 16 BC under the name Bracara Augusta, honoring the Roman Emperor Caesar Augustus. Braga is a magical place where we can breathe history, culture, and tradition features that only a city with more than 2000 years of History could have. In our days, it is still possible to find several Roman remains all over the city, from the Roman Baths of Alto da Cividade to the ruins under the Frigideiras do Cantinho.

Commonly known by “Archbishops' City” – due to the great importance that Braga’s Archbishop holds throughout the Iberian Peninsula –, and by “Young City”, because of the university and their students, Braga is the perfect combination between the past and the future, it is the perfect combination between the ancient and the modern times.

This city is one of the biggest religious centers in Portugal and Braga’s history is reflected on its countless churches and monuments. The baroque style is a constant, the beautiful little palaces, parks, and gardens make it tangible the importance that religion has in this city.
Therefore, Braga celebrates the Lenten season and the Easter with one of the most emblematic religious festivities of the country: The Holy Week in Braga.
